Wilson weighs up changes, visitors have injury worries
Danny Wilson must decide whether to keep faith with his Swindon Town side, while Cheltenham Town have injury problems.
Swindon lost 1-0 at Tranmere at the weekend and County Ground boss Wilson is weighing up the possibility of changes for the game.
Centre-back Sean Morrison could be named among the substitutes again after a groin problem, but fellow defender Hasney Aljofree (knee) and striker Barry Corr (shoulder) are out for the rest of the season.
Jon-Paul McGovern, Craig Easton and Pat Kanyuka are all doubtful due to ankle, calf and groin injuries respectively.
However, Hal Robson-Kanu and Gordon Greer are available after recently signing loan extensions at the club.
Cheltenham news
Cheltenham boss Martin Allen has a host of concerns ahead of the game and has seen top scorer Lloyd Owusu join Brighton on loan.
Defender Chris Westwood has returned to Peterborough after the League One promotion hopefuls invoked a 24-hour recall clause inserted into his loan agreement.
Teenage midfielder Marley Watkins will miss out with an adductor injury while Drissa Diallo and midfielder David Bird both sustained injuries during Saturday's 1-0 home defeat to Northampton.
Diallo and fellow defender Alan Wright (calf) are definitely out while Allen has concerns over various other unnamed players.
Winger Michail Antonio (ankle) and defender Michael Townsend (hamstring) are both expected to remain sidelined.
